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, SITTING DROP | 6.5 | 277 | 0.08 M Sodium cacodylate, 0.16 M Calcium acetate hydrate, 14.4 % PEG 8000, 20 % glycerol, pH 6.5, VAPOR DIFFUSION, SITTING DROP, temperature 277K |
